Seasonal Tastes Reopens at The Westin Singapore Following S$3 Million Transformation

0

The Westin Singapore has reopened Seasonal Tastes, its signature all-day dining restaurant on Level 32, following an extensive S$3 million renovation.

Located within Asia Square Tower 2, the refreshed restaurant presents a contemporary new dining environment accompanied by sweeping views of Marina Bay and the South China Sea. Its expanded international buffet brings together fresh seafood, succulent roasts, Singapore favourites and an extensive selection of desserts.

The transformation marks a new chapter for the hotel’s culinary programme, with the dining experience continuing to be guided by Westin’s Eat Well philosophy and an emphasis on fresh, seasonal produce.

Seasonal Tastes now offers buffet breakfast, lunch and dinner daily, with dishes rotating according to the season and the freshest ingredients available.

The international selection has been broadened to cater to both local diners and overseas guests, while familiar Singapore flavours continue to feature prominently.

One of the highlights is the restaurant’s partnership with Kway Guan Huat Joo Chiat Popiah, a multigenerational family business that has been making popiah skins by hand in Singapore since 1938.

Guests can enjoy the heritage dish freshly prepared as part of the restaurant’s local favourites section. The collaboration introduces an authentic element of Singapore’s hawker culture to the hotel buffet while helping to preserve the craftsmanship behind one of the country’s best-loved dishes.

The buffet also features a generous array of fresh seafood and roast specialities, allowing diners to move between international dishes and local comfort food within the same meal.

Those with a sweet tooth can look forward to an extensive dessert counter filled with in-house bakes and creations by Dove Desserts.

Among the restaurant’s signatures is its New York Cheesecake served with raspberry sauce, which is available daily during both lunch and dinner.

The patisserie selection adds another indulgent dimension to the buffet, making the reopened Seasonal Tastes equally suited to relaxed family meals, celebratory gatherings and leisurely lunches overlooking the city.

A Contemporary New Look

Beyond the expanded menu, the S$3 million refurbishment has completely transformed the restaurant into a brighter and more vibrant dining destination.

“Our S$3 million investment has completely transformed the restaurant, creating a contemporary and vibrant dining destination that reflects the evolving expectations of today’s guests while reinforcing our commitment to excellence,” said James Walkden, General Manager of The Westin Singapore.

“The elevated international buffet has been thoughtfully curated to offer an even broader selection of flavours from around the world, while continuing to celebrate some of Singapore’s most iconic dishes. The enhanced dining experience is designed to appeal to both our loyal local following and the many international guests who visit us each year.”

Seasonal Tastes’ location remains one of its greatest attractions. Perched on the 32nd floor, the restaurant offers panoramic skyline and ocean views that change throughout the day, from bright morning scenes during breakfast to glittering city vistas at dinner.

Breakfast is available from 6.30am to 10.30am on weekdays and until 11am on weekends and public holidays. Buffet lunch is served from noon to 2.30pm, while dinner runs from 6pm to 10pm. For reservations and further information, visit seasonaltastessingapore.com.
